Transaction 1c3f9817f8cc879601afdd68a0087c410870ad43b1a2814912ab93a7ad8641d7
1 Input
1 Output
-
1c3f9817f8cc879601afdd68a0087c410870ad43b1a2814912ab93a7ad8641d7:0
- value
- 38760000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 430ca91f4c03b09478bf34d6fbc9eef4d16015dd OP_EQUAL
- address
- 37oYN5AecLsyap93tP8kdbyDcrTGaNfLtt